XHCANQ-FM 102.7 is a noncommercial radio station in Mexico, in Santa Martha, Cancún, Quintana Roo, known as TurquesaPop. It is owned by Grupo Turquesa and It was founded by Gaston Alegre López, a longtime radio entrepreneur, hotel owner, and PRD politician in the state.
